What you'll see and do

  1. Barong & Kris Dance

    The Barong and Keris Dance Performance tells the eternal feud between the figure of Barong who is a symbol of goodness with Rangda who manifests evil. Both of these figures are involved in endless battles, each of which is not able to drop each other.

    60 minutes here · Admission not included

  2. Sacred Monkey Forest Sanctuary

    The Ubud monkey forest Bali is a very beautiful protected forest area, with a forest area of ​​around 12.5 hectares. Inside the protected forest area there are three Hindu temples that are for the local people around, very sacred. The biggest temple in the area of ​​Mandala Wisata Wenara Wana Ubud is the name of its ancient Pura Dalem Agung Padangtegal.

    60 minutes here · Admission not included

  3. Taman Ayun Temple

    Taman Ayun Royal Temple to see the temple complex and understand the life of the royal family in preserving this beautiful temple. This temple is surrounded by a lake as if it were a hanging garden.

    60 minutes here · Admission included

  4. Tanah Lot

    Tanah Lot Temple is a popular tourist attraction located on the southwestern coast of Bali, Indonesia. The temple is situated on a rocky outcrop in the middle of the sea and is one of the most iconic and picturesque temples on the island.

    30 minutes here · Admission included
